Método IVsSccProvider.AnyItemsUnderSourceControl (Int32)
Determina se qualquer item na solução estão sob controle de origem.
Namespace: Microsoft.VisualStudio.Shell.Interop
Assembly: Microsoft.VisualStudio.Shell.Interop.8.0 (em Microsoft.VisualStudio.Shell.Interop.8.0.dll)
Sintaxe
int AnyItemsUnderSourceControl(
out int pfResult
)
int AnyItemsUnderSourceControl(
[OutAttribute] int% pfResult
)
abstract AnyItemsUnderSourceControl :
pfResult:int byref -> int
Function AnyItemsUnderSourceControl (
<OutAttribute> ByRef pfResult As Integer
) As Integer
Parâmetros
- pfResult
[out] Retorna diferente de zero (TRUE) se houver pelo menos um item sob controle de origem; Caso contrário, retorna zero (FALSE).
Valor de retorno
Type: System.Int32
O método retorna S_OK.
Comentários
COM assinatura
De ivssccprovider.idl
HRESULT AnyItemsUnderSourceControl([out] BOOL* pfResult);
Como parte do processo de troca de provedores de controle de origem, este método é chamado para determinar se o usuário deve fechar uma solução aberta no momento antes de alternar para outro ou se a solução pode ser fechada automaticamente.Se a solução tiver quaisquer itens sob controle de origem, o usuário é solicitado a fechar a solução.
Exemplos
Consulte também
Interface IVsSccProvider
Namespace Microsoft.VisualStudio.Shell.Interop
Retornar ao topo